In 1978 I used to drive from New Brunswick, New Jersey to Baltimore, Maryland every few weeks. Since I was a starving student, I routinely drove the backroads to save money on turnpike tolls. Each time I made the trip, someplace deep in South Jersey back country, I passed a billboard standing in a deserted lot that read “Future Site of The New Jersey Home for Retired Circus and Carnival Performers.” I didn’t know if it was real, if there were actually plans to build such a home or if it was some sort of avant-garde performance art. For forty years I thought there was a novel there. I finally wrote that novel.
Circus Home.
Circus Home captures the lives of the residents of The New Jersey Home for Retired Circus and Carnival Performers through an array of stories that take place from 1887 to the present in a sweep of locations across the world.
